For the first year of our annual programme of major Eric Gill sculptural loans, visitors will be confronted by two domestic objects transformed from utility to beauty.
Displayed together for the first time, Gill’s two garden rollers demonstrate his importance both as a sculptor and as an exquisite letter cutter. The rollers also reflect the two communities in which he lived
one was carved for the weaver Ethel Mairet’s home in Ditchling, while the other was cut to Gill’s design by David Kindersley for Gill’s home in Buckinghamshire.
